Mobile gaming consumers are a pretty diverse bunch, as our previous research has indicated. Having covered the global Under the Microscope Survey results, which looks into the typical sessions, habits, and preferences, of mobile gamers, now, we’ll dive into the results specifically from Korea!
Highlights from Korea
- 54% of mobile gamers in Korea are male and 61% have children at home
- 35% of Korean users play mobile games 5+ times per day
- Typical gaming sessions occur between 8pm and 12am
- On average, mobile gaming sessions last 60 minutes or more
- Top factors in choosing a mobile game to download include app store ratings, friend/family recommendations, and mobile ads
- 32% feel very happy or happy while playing mobile games
- 74% selected “home” as the location they typically play mobile games
- 60% of respondents play games with the audio off or silenced
- 81% prefer to watch video ads for extra lives and/or in-game content
